Tawazun Precision Industries, Finmeccanica-Alenia Aermacchi, sign agreement

Tawazun Precision Industries, TPI, a UAE-based subsidiary of the Emirates Defence Industries Company, and Finmeccanica-Alenia Aermacchi, the Italian aerospace company, have signed a supply agreement to cooperate on civil aero-structural components.

The agreement envisages the supply of four aluminum structural parts of the ATR-72 aircraft. It represents the first step for a long-term partnership between the two companies in the field of manufacturing aero-structural components. Recently, TPI has successfully delivered to Alenia Aermacchi the first series of components manufactured in the UAE.

The collaboration represents a significant step for the UAE’s aerospace industry and demonstrates TPI’s competence to introduce new certified metallic components manufacturing.

Matar Al Romaithi, the Chief Officer, Industrial Development Unit of the Tawazun Economic Council, said, “This is another success story for the UAE aerospace industry. We are pleased with the partnership between TPI and Finmeccanica-Alenia Aermacchi. This signifies that we are at the forefront, as the new components will be produced for the first time within the Gulf Region.”

The new agreement is a product of implementing the Tawazun Economic Programme, which is intended to promote partnerships and joint ventures between UAE companies and international contractors with the aim of establishing a home-grown defence manufacturing sector.

“Along with the work package agreement,” said a Finmeccanica-Alenia Aermacchi spokesman, “We agreed to establish an industrial collaboration programme, which is aimed to support TPI to develop relevant technical capabilities. The programme will also include an educational and practical project for junior Emirati engineers”.

The agreement is part of the Offset programme which Finmeccanica-Alenia Aermacchi is carrying out in conjunction with the Al Fursan Programme, the UAE Aerobatic Team that debuted at the 2011 Dubai Air Show with the Alenia Aermacchi MB-339.
